Claudia Shear, playwright and one-third of Dirty Blonde, left the Broadway show Jan. 7. Pictured with her are Tom Riis Farrell and Seussical's Kevin Chamberlin, both of whom played Charlie opposite her (Chamberlin was Tony-nominated). Dirty Blonde, an examination of the life of Mae West and the effects she has on two lonely New Yorkers, continues at the Helen Hayes Theatre, where it opened May 1, 2000.
